
If your Parafolks need more space in Paralives, you can buy a new lot and move them! Many players start with a small home and a single Para, but as their family grows, they might want something bigger. Luckily, switching homes and selling your old one is simple. Here’s a guide on how to move and split households in Paralives.
How To Move Out In Paralives
To move to a different house, zoom out to get a view of the town and select a new lot. Before you decide, always visit the house first to check out the inside and the furniture. This will help you determine if it’s the right place for you.
After a lot finishes loading, players can view all its details, including the house’s design and any furniture it contains.
If none of the houses for sale grab you, don’t worry! You can always buy an empty lot and build your dream home from our amazing library of designs. Just purchase the lot, then head over to the town view and click the ‘Place lot from the library’ button – it’s super easy!
Other than the pre-made houses, you also see the lots you created and saved.
After you find a house you like, buy it through the town view to make it yours. This will give you two houses. You can choose to keep both and use them, divide your household between them, or sell your original house to earn Paradimes.
To sell your property, go to the old house while looking at the town and click the red button. Confirm the sale to get your money, then you can move to your new lot.
How To Split Household In Paralives
In Paralives, you can separate households by going into town view and selecting the “Split Household” button – it’s the one highlighted in blue.
You’ll see a list of Parafolks living on the lot next to your household funds. This works much like it does in The Sims 4, so players familiar with that game will easily understand it. Simply add the Parafolk you want to split off into the provided box, along with any Paradimes, and confirm the split. You’ll instantly be able to control the new household.
If you don’t own another lot, players have to purchase one or the Para won’t have a place to live.
